DSP SOAR Unit Announces New Hours of Operation

Effective September 12, 2022, The Delaware State Police Sex Offender Apprehension and Registration Unit (S.O.A.R) will no longer be performing registrations and verifications for sex offenders on Mondays at Delaware State Police Troop 2. These services will now occur Tuesday through Friday from 8:30 a.m. to 3:15 p.m. at that location. They will remain closed for lunch from 11:45 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. New Castle County residents who must comply with requirements can still complete their registration and verifications Monday through Friday from 8:30 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. at the Delaware State Police State Bureau of Identification (SBI) in Kent County. Sussex County residents can utilize the SBI office in Georgetown Monday through Thursday from 8:30 a.m. to 3:15 p.m. (Closed for lunch 11:45 a.m. – 12:30 p.m.). No appointment is necessary for registration or verification at any location.

 

Locations:

 

DSP Troop 2: 100 Corporal Stephen J Ballard Way, Newark DE

 

State Bureau of Identification (Kent County): 600 S. Bay Road Suite 1, Dover DE

 

State Bureau of Identification (Sussex County): 546 S. Bedford Street, Georgetown DE
